I am thrilled and I almost never say that about a product. I walk 30-50 miles a week and have worn many, often high-end, walking shoes. This is my favorite. Waterproof (six miles in heavy rain last week, no problem at all), the cushioning is just right, enough tread for a woodland trail but smooth enough for city sidewalks, appearance (the brown/demitasse especially) adequate for city use, sightseeing/museum going, sidewalk bistros, even business (very) casual. It appears to be the perfect travel/sightseeing shoe, may have an updated review in a few months after a projected Europe trip (doesn't look like a "trainer" which is better for Europe travel). One complaint: why in the world isn't this listed with the walking shoes on the website? It would be the only one that has balanced cushioning and is neutral, and available in wide. In fact, I would love to see you promote this in the walking/travel shoe world, it is one of the very best choices available anywhere. One heads-up--the Goretex liner, as in most shoes, makes it feel about 1/4 size smaller, so you may need to go to a wide or up 1/2 size if you don't already have plenty of space in Hoka regular. That also means some of us have to keep the shoe laced rather wide...so 2 inches more on the shoelace would be a good idea in the next iteration of this terrific shoe.

Have worn HOKA running for years, including for marathons and half-marathons - would never wear anything else. This is first hiking shoe purchase, bought just before May 2021 trip to Hawaii. Unfortunately shoe began to come apart, in minor ways, but still ... should not have happened on first hike. Specifically, the rubber part of sole that curves up over toe part of shoe separated. Also, a tear on sole of shoe to the softer rubber part. Hawaii trails were not particular hard on shoes - mostly just slippery from so much rain. I continued to wear in HI because this was only hiking shoe I had brought and I valued the goretex lining given all the rain, but I am now returning them. Hoka has a good warranty and free returns if you buy on HOKA website, which I did. I may exchange for a running shoe (though maybe not as price was more for hiking and I don't know if I can carry over a credit). HOKA solicited my feedback, so I am giving it - perhaps HOKA hiking is not be as good as HOKA running, or maybe just this pair of shoes was not as well made.
